Frequently asked questions

What is half-life?

Half-life is the time required for a quantity to reduce to half its initial value. It is commonly used in nuclear physics and chemistry to describe radioactive decay.

How is half-life related to decay constant?

The decay constant (λ) is related to half-life by the equation λ = ln(2)/T½. It represents the probability of decay per unit time.

Can half-life be used for non-radioactive processes?

Yes, half-life applies to any process that follows exponential decay, such as drug elimination from the body or the discharge of a capacitor.
